Receiver Model for Depolarized Signal Due to Polarization-Mode Dispersion and Partially Polarized Noise Due to Polarization-Dependent Loss in an Optical Fiber Communication System

Abstract: Abstract-We systematically investigate the combined effect on the system performance in an optical fiber communication system of a signal that is depolarized due to polarization-mode dispersion (PMD) and noise that is partially polarized due to polarization-dependent loss. We derive a formula for the variance of the electric current of the signal due to the signal-noise beating between a depolarized signal and partially polarized noise.
